I know, or thought I knew, there was a Renfe train from SDC to Madrid, but neither the Renfe app, nor the website will show any trains. Strangely enough, yesterday both the website & app did. Can anyone suggest the best way to get to Madrid? I’m thinking flying out of SDC at present.
Thanks for any info.

We trained from SdC to MAD in March and I just double checked with the RENFE app and several departure times are listed currently. Any chance you set up Madrid to something other than Todas or Chamartin?
How far in advance are you looking? The website only shows train schedules out to 60 or 90 days in advance.

A couple of years ago I tried to book a train ticket in August about 5 days before I planned to travel, and all the Santiago - Madrid trains were sold out, so you may want to reconsider leaving it to the last minute. Also you can get a better price by booking ahead. I prefer using the Renfe app over the website.No, but I too got several departures, but this seems to be at the apps whim.
